DATA SHEET: TOA VX-3016F AMQ VOICE ALARM SYSTEM FRAME

The VX-3016F AMQ is an ultra-high-density, network-enabled public address and voice evacuation system manager within the EN54-16 certified TOA VX-3000 lineup. Expressly designed for expansive structural layouts requiring broad structural zoning, this single frame supports up to 16 independent speaker lines, offering exceptional multi-zone matrix control over a decentralized IP network.

KEY FEATURES & SYSTEM ARCHITECTURE

  • Ultra-Dense 16-Zone Matrix: Drives up to 16 distinct speaker zones from a single 3U frame, maximizing rack space and optimizing overall project expenditure.

  • Flexible Dual-Bus Amplification: Hosts up to 2 digital amplifier modules. Configurable as a single bus driving all 16 zones, or split into a 2-channel bus mapping 8 zones per amplifier. Alternatively, the secondary slot can be mapped as a global standby amplifier.

  • Advanced Acoustic Core: Complete Input/Output DSP engineering featuring parametric equalizers, customizable compressors, acoustic feedback suppression (FBS), and sound-alignment delays up to 2.7 seconds per channel.

  • Intelligent Line Monitoring: Integrated monitoring architecture supporting real-time speaker line diagnostics via pilot-tone impedance testing or specialized End-of-Line (EOL) modules to pinpoint shorts, opens, and ground faults.

TECHNICAL SPECIFICATIONS

Parameter Specification
Power Source 20 to 33 V DC (Removable terminal block)
Power Consumption 29 W (Frame only); Max 95 W under peak control-link output
Audio Inputs 4 balanced channels (Mic: -60 dBV / Line: -20 dBV, software-selectable phantom power)
Speaker Outputs 16 independent zones (100 Vrms / Max 5 Arms per channel)
Frequency Response 40 Hz to 20 kHz ($\pm$1 dB)
Network Protocols TCP, UDP, ARP, ICMP, RTP, IGMP, FTP, HTTP, NTP, and RSTP over dual 100BASE-TX (LAN A/B)
Control Interfaces 16 Contact Inputs, 2 Polarity-Change Inputs / 8 Open-Collector, 16 Heavy-Duty Relay Outputs
Dimensions (W x H x D) 483 x 132.6 x 345 mm (Standard 19-inch rack-mount, 3U height)
Weight 8.1 kg

SYSTEM COMPATIBILITY & VARIANTS (FOR SKYRS PAKISTAN)

To successfully deliver automated life-safety routines across commercial projects in Pakistan, the VX-3016F AMQ frame relies on customizable internal hardware cards. SKYRS coordinates and supplies the base frame along with all necessary variations of internal digital amplifier modules calculated according to your zone electrical loads:

  • VX-015DA (150W Module): Efficient digital power card suited for multi-zone ceiling speaker matrix layouts.

  • VX-030DA (300W Module): Balanced power distribution module for regional floors or commercial corridors.

  • VX-050DA (500W Module): High-voltage digital module engineered for long cable runs, stadium tiers, or industrial floors.
